首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Postgres:慢速子查询

Postgres(全称为 PostgreSQL)是一种开源的关系型数据库管理系统。它以可靠性、灵活性和扩展性而闻名,被广泛用于各种规模的应用和项目。

慢速子查询是指执行速度较慢的子查询操作。子查询是一个查询语句嵌套在另一个查询语句中的查询表达式。慢速子查询可能会导致查询整体的性能下降,因为它们需要额外的计算和处理资源。

为了解决慢速子查询的问题,可以采取以下方法:

  1. 优化查询语句:通过优化查询语句的结构和索引,可以提高查询的性能。例如,确保子查询和主查询之间的关联条件能够利用索引。
  2. 使用合适的表连接方式:在一些情况下,使用适当的表连接方式(如INNER JOIN、LEFT JOIN等)可以提高查询性能,减少子查询的数量。
  3. 使用适当的子查询类型:Postgres支持多种类型的子查询,如标量子查询、行子查询和表子查询等。选择合适的子查询类型可以减少不必要的计算和数据传输。
  4. 优化数据库结构:通过优化数据库表的设计和索引,可以加快子查询的执行速度。例如,创建适当的索引可以加速关联操作。

推荐的腾讯云相关产品:腾讯云数据库 PostgreSQL

腾讯云数据库 PostgreSQL 是腾讯云提供的一种高性能、可扩展、高可靠的关系型数据库解决方案。它兼容开源的 PostgreSQL 数据库,并提供了强大的功能和工具来管理和扩展数据库。腾讯云数据库 PostgreSQL 提供了自动备份、容灾、弹性扩展等特性,使用户能够轻松部署和管理 PostgreSQL 数据库。

产品介绍链接地址:https://cloud.tencent.com/product/postgres

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券